Look: Indian Actors Vivek Oberoi, Nyla Usha Repose Faith In UAE Leadership
(MENAFN- Khaleej Times) [Editor’s Note: Follow Khaleej Times live blog amid ** US-Israel-Iran war** for the latest regional developments.]
As the wider Middle East region experiences uncertainty over the Israel-Iran conflict, Indian actors Vivek Oberoi and Nyla Usha have expressed total confidence in the leadership of the United Arab Emirates in keeping its people safe.

Bollywood actor and entrepreneur Oberoi, also a Dubai resident, felt that he experienced a surge of happiness and relief as he touched down in Dubai recently.
“These past few days, as geopolitical tensions grew, the distance between where I was and where my family waited felt heavier than ever,” he said in a video posted on Instagram.
He also thanked the staff of Emirates airline for helping keep the passengers calm and composed.
“Returning to Dubai, I felt every person on that Emirates plane had a silent story in their eyes. Hats off to the Emirates crew for maintaining the calm and taking care of everyone with a smile despite their own fears,” Oberoi said. “The moment we touched down, the atmosphere shifted from silent anxiety to a collective surge of relief.”
“A heartfelt thank you, Emirates, for being the bridge that brought us back together in a world that felt like it was shifting, you remained constant,” he said. “Thank you for the safety you carry in your wings and for providing the quiet peace we all needed to find our way back.”
The star of hits such as Company and Saathiya, said he was moved by emotion as he walked through the airport terminal. “I couldn’t help but be moved to tears as I saw daughters throwing themselves into the parents’ arms and fathers finally lifting their little ones into the air.”
‘Resilience of UAE government’
“Today, I am more grateful than ever for the resilience of the UAE government in the face of global uncertainty. Your steady leadership and unwavering calm provided the safety we needed to come back. You have built a nation that doesn’t just function, it protects,” Oberoi said in the video.
“As a proud Indian, on behalf of all the Indians settled in the UAE, thank you for keeping us safe and for standing with us as one of us rather than just meeting from a distance.”
A photo that conveys it all
Malayalam actress Nyla Usha expressed a similar sentiment with a simple photograph. The King of Kotha and Porinju Mariam Jose posted a photo of her at a Dubai cafe on her Instagram stories, captioning it: “Uncertain times are around us, but here we are… calmly sipping coffee in Dubai, knowing our leaders are watching over us.”
